BFNL Interleague reps give good account

There were good results for Maryborough’s interleague representatives over the weekend.
For Millie Cassidy and Ella Patten, they were part of the under 17 Bendigo Football Netball League (BFNL) netball team that competed in the Netball Victoria Association Championships in Melbourne on Sunday at the State Netball Centre.
Cassidy and Patten played their role in a BFNL team which took three wins and a draw from 10 games.
Their highlights included a three goal victory against the Gippsland League, an 18-goal victory against the Central Murray League and a five goal win against West Gippsland.
That meant that the BFNL finished in eighth place for the championships, an excellent effort overall.
In Shepparton on Sunday, Maryborough had seven representatives in the Bendigo Junior Football League (BJFL) 22 that took on the Goulburn Murray Football League and Murray Football League.
Archie Chadwick, Billy Skinner, Campbell Wood, Lachie Condie, Logan Howell, Will Soulsby and Zac Cicchini all made the trip up to represent the league.
The BJFL were unsuccessful in their first game, going down to Goulburn Murray 2.6 (18) to 6.5 (41), but were much more successful in their second game of the day, winning 11.8 (74) to 2.1 (13) against Murray.
